Close gRPC channels from a copied list to avoid concurrent modification issues

public void closeConnection(final AuthenticatedDevice authenticatedDevice) {
// Channels will actually get removed from the list/map by their closeFuture listeners
remoteChannelsByAuthenticatedDevice.getOrDefault(authenticatedDevice, Collections.emptyList()).forEach(channel ->
// Channels will actually get removed from the list/map by their closeFuture listeners. We copy the list to avoid
// concurrent modification; it's possible (though practically unlikely) that a channel can close and remove itself
// from the list while we're still iterating, resulting in a `ConcurrentModificationException`.
final List<Channel> channelsToClose =
new ArrayList<>(remoteChannelsByAuthenticatedDevice.getOrDefault(authenticatedDevice, Collections.emptyList()));
channelsToClose.forEach(channel ->
channel.writeAndFlush(new CloseWebSocketFrame(ApplicationWebSocketCloseReason.REAUTHENTICATION_REQUIRED
.toWebSocketCloseStatus("Reauthentication required")))
.addListener(ChannelFutureListener.CLOSE_ON_FAILURE));
